eCommerce Wordbook

Triple Net Lease

What is the meaning of Triple Net Lease?

Triple net lease (NNN) is a lease agreement on a property whereby the retailer or lessee is responsible for all property expenses including utilities, real estate taxes, insurance premiums and maintenance.

Discover companies and technologies that are revolutionizing supply chain plus monthly insider tips, how-to-guides and latest news in our online magazine.

Top Online Marketplaces in Africa: A Complete Guide 2026.png

Top Online Marketplaces in Africa: A Complete Guide 2026

Table of Contents Introduction Africa’s digital commerce sector is entering a defining phase. By 2026, the continent’s online marketplaces are not only competing for consumers but also shaping logistics, payments, and digital trust. With smartphone penetration surpassing 50% and rapid improvements in digital infrastructure, platforms like Jumia, Takealot, Konga, Kilimall,

Read More »